> Despite pyWPS being "GRASS oriented" there is no problem  on running
> (any) python code as a process, I am not certain what are your needs but
> you could program a process in just a few lines that would accept a SQL
> query as a WPS String Input and then have the output as WPS String of
> Complex (XML) ouput.
>
> It's up to you to write the process and define what input/output.

>>> General question: Are there projects around to turn PostGIS/PostgreSQL
>>> into a Web Processing Service (WPS)?
>>> I'm thinking of an approach similar to PyWPS which is a minimalist
>>> python wrapper code around GRASS.
>>
>> Well PyWPS allow you to write in Python any treatment that you want.
>> And there's of course ways in Python to connect to PostgreSQL.
>>
>> So you don't have to rewrite all the WPS part at all :)
>> Only few lines to do your own treatment with PostgreSQL/PostGIS.
